It sends you to a different server and turns you into a afk bot to help seed the server (to help fill it up)

It may be annoying, but its either that or see the servers you like to play on either shut down or get changed to something else because no one was willingly seeding it, which happens fairly often.

The reason why Skial statistically has some of the most trafficked servers in TF2 is because of these changes Bottiger makes to help keep the servers afloat. If he didn't do any of this stuff Skial would end up sinking quickly along with the many other communities and player owned servers that died out when quickplay hit.
